What is ADHD?
ADHD is characterized by pat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. The condition is categorized into 3 primary types:
Predominantly Inattentive Presentation: Difficulty sustaining attention, following through on jobs, and arranging activities.Mainly Hyperactive-Impulsive Presentation: Excessive fidgeting, talkativeness, and problem waiting on one's turn.Combined Presentation: A mix of the above symptoms.
